android UI
文章平均质量分 97
神坑小白
这个作者很懒,什么都没留下…
展开
-
android沉浸式状态栏--解决方案(一)
转载自http://www.jianshu.com/p/34a8b40b9308前言网上已经有很多有关于系统状态栏的解决方案,这篇文章也不会有什么新奇的解决方案,都是本人经过自己试验,统计提炼出来的相对靠谱的一套解决方案.如果是android大牛可以忽略本文,怕让您贱笑.只面向小白,帮助小白减少摸索的时间.关于术语网上有很多争论:你这状态栏是变色龙状态栏,不是沉浸式的转载 2016-08-31 15:32:01 · 2424 阅读 · 0 评论 -
setContentView 源码详解
我们每天都在写 onCreate,然后在 onCreate 中绑定布局,方法就是 setContentView,但是你有没有想过为什么要这么写呢?为什么 setContentView 绑定布局之后,Activity 就能显示出对应的界面呢?这正是我们今天要说的。对于有几年工作经验的都知道在 Android 中 有一个叫做 DecorView 的布局,它的父类是 FrameLayout,它里边包...原创 2019-08-06 14:55:00 · 414 阅读 · 0 评论 -
Android 主题切换
今日科技快讯昨天,小米董事长、CEO雷军的母校武汉大学召开新品发布会,正式推出小米6X,该机售价1599元起,将于4月27日上午10点线上线下开卖。小米6X采用时下主流的5.99英寸18:9全面屏设计,全金属机身采用“隐形”天线和底部全对称设计,机身厚度为7.3mm,一共有赤焰红、流沙金、冰川蓝、曜石黑以及樱花粉五种配色。作者简介本篇来自 陈小缘 的投稿,分享了他如何一步一步完成炫酷主题动画的过程...转载 2018-04-26 09:08:23 · 195 阅读 · 0 评论 -
gridview第一个item是死的,其他的为真数据
首先感谢http://blog.csdn.net/self_study/article/details/46607815的分享。效果图借鉴下代码,内容只是适配器和gridviewpackage com.zhao.album;import android.Manifest;import android.animation.ObjectAnimator;import and原创 2016-09-20 17:37:39 · 1777 阅读 · 0 评论 -
Android LayoutInflater深度解析 给你带来全新的认识
本文出自:http://blog.csdn.net/lmj623565791/article/details/381714651、 题外话相信大家对LayoutInflate都不陌生,特别在ListView的Adapter的getView方法中基本都会出现,使用inflate方法去加载一个布局,用于ListView的每个Item的布局。Inflate有三个参数,我在初学Androi转载 2016-09-20 16:50:56 · 294 阅读 · 0 评论 -
模仿android4.0的 通知栏 listview 滑动删除 item ,有滑动动画。
转载自http://blog.csdn.net/michael_yy/article/details/8031808在QQ群里,很多朋友问如何实现android4.0的通知栏里面的listview滑动删除一个item的效果,我这里简单实现了一下,看图吧(一图胜千言)。效果图片实现思路思路:1、给listview添加一个滑动监听事件(在转载 2016-09-14 15:39:36 · 818 阅读 · 0 评论 -
listview左右滑动
转载自http://blog.csdn.net/lonelyroamer/article/details/42439875以前做成功过,最近再次研究也没成功,因为项目是eclipse的,现在用studio开发,留作以后有时间去研究项目需要ListView滑动删除的效果,首先肯定是拿来主义,在网上搜了一遍,发现这样的东西真不少,比较有名的Github上的SwipeListView。但转载 2016-09-14 15:35:39 · 1159 阅读 · 0 评论 -
listview左滑
Android ListView左滑删除、左滑自定义功能最近项目需要ListView左滑删除功能,搜集了很多资料发现了一个某一前辈写的库能很简单的实现这个功能,而且有源码,直接拿来使用了。库名字叫做SwipeMenuListView,下面给大家演示一下使用方法,不用谢。首先在项目中加入库,这个不再介绍了。布局文件:xml version="1.0" en原创 2016-09-14 15:34:35 · 436 阅读 · 0 评论 -
自定义View实现图片的拖动和缩放
转载自http://blog.csdn.net/kevinscsdn/article/details/52448691整体思路: 1. 实现缩放功能: (1) 创建ScaleGestureDetector对象,实现ScaleGestureDetector.OnScaleGestureListener接口; (2) 在onScale方法中实现缩放逻辑 , 相关逻辑包括获取缩放转载 2016-09-08 15:25:17 · 628 阅读 · 0 评论 -
DrawerLayout——侧滑
转载请注明出处:http://blog.csdn.net/sinat_29874521/article/details/52461686今天准备做一个侧滑,以前本来是用的SlidingMenu实现,忽然想起来,前几个月有人跟我说DrawerLayout也可以实现侧滑,那么就来试一下布局:<android.support.v4.widget.DrawerLayout xmlns:andr原创 2016-09-07 17:42:27 · 442 阅读 · 0 评论 -
android百分比布局
转载至http://blog.csdn.net/zhangphilAndroid百分比布局:PercentRelativeLayout在Android studio的build.gradle中添加compile 'com.android.support:percent:22.2.0'如图:dependencies { compile fileTr转载 2016-09-02 11:24:04 · 580 阅读 · 0 评论 -
android沉浸式状态栏——解决方案(二)
转载自http://www.jianshu.com/p/0acc12c29c1bTranslucent System Bar 的最佳实践近几天准备抽空总结Android一些系统UI的实践使用,于是开始动手建了一个库 AndroidSystemUiTraining ,边撸代码边写总结今天开写第一篇,对 Translucent System Bar 的实践做一些总结。说起 Transl转载 2016-08-31 15:48:01 · 474 阅读 · 0 评论 -
Activity 源码详解之创建
相信大家对于Activity 的生命周期都不陌生吧,但是你真的知道Activity 的生命周期是在什么时候调用的吗?我当时研究的时候,确实走了弯路了,最后发现如何把生命周期和存取数据的方法联系起来解读,会很方便。如果你们想看原文,就去这里找吧。但是我不会像他那样,上去直接抛出ViewManager、WindowManager 和WindowManagerImpl。一、启动Activi...原创 2019-08-07 16:59:17 · 3004 阅读 · 0 评论